Disaster averted as blast misses train

A major disaster was averted when a bomb planted on railway tracks in this district of lower Assam exploded just after a train passed it, official sources said on Saturday.

Suspected Adivasi National Liberation Army (ANLA) militants had planted the bomb on the metre gauge tracks of the Northeast Frontier (NF) railway between Harisinga and Rangapara last night targeting the 13 UP Arunachal Express, sources said.

The bomb exploded around 8.15 pm just after the train passed the area damaging the railway tracks and disrupting train services, they said.

Some wire and batteries were recovered from the spot, sources said, adding senior railway and police officers had rushed to the spot.
